CircleCI融资了1亿美元用于自动化应用程序测试和部署

持续集成和交付平台CircleCI今天宣布获得了1亿美元的资金,据首席执行官Jim Rose称,这笔资金将用于支持公司产品套件的开发。E轮融资是对CircleCI的开发人员操作自动化方法(DevOps)的信心投票,DevOps包含了公司用于构建、测试和部署软件的工具。

“随着人们突然被迫从事只能远程办公的工作,围绕自动化的努力正在加速推进。CircleCI能够提供一个完整的DevOps工具链的框架,帮助开发团队应对这种‘新常态’,他们中的许多人都是第一次体验远程工作。”Rose通过电子邮件表示。

研究表明DevOps会影响产品准备和客户满意度——最近接受CA技术和Coleman Parks研究调查的81%的高管表示,他们认为DevOps对业务转型至关重要。像CircleCI这样的自动化解决方案可以确保更改在发布之前经过测试,从而减少手动压缩bug的需求。

CircleCI开发了一个工具集,该工具集集成了Fastlane、Azure、Slack、Bitbucket、GitHub和GitHub Enterprise等工具链,以创建提交的分钟代码。它在容器或虚拟机中自动测试这些构建,并在出现问题时通知团队,并将传递的构建部署到目标环境,如Docker映像或虚拟Linux、Android、Windows或macOS机器。诸如恢复时间、更改失败率、构建是否通过或失败等指标通过insights端点传递。

开发团队可以定义和编排执行如何运行,并利用Docker支持从注册表构建映像。它们能够指定所需的计算和内存资源,并利用缓存选项来加速构建,从而实现保存和恢复点。使用新的insights API,他们可以通过隔离失败的测试和不稳定的工作流来跟踪工作状态;找出哪些工作流占用的时间最长,并确定缓存、并行化和方便映像的机会;并通过对每项工作和工作流程的深入了解来优化使用。

CircleCI的SSH支持允许管理人员或开发团队成员在本地环境中运行作业,而它的安全工具(包括用于用户管理、审计日志记录和全级别虚拟机隔离的LDAP)可以保护代码不受非法篡改。在分析方面,交互式可视化仪表板在一个地方整理指标,包括失败的构建数量和最慢的测试。

CircleCI平台可以安装在私有服务器上,该公司提供托管云服务,包括对特性发布的即时访问和自动升级。无论安装在何处,CircleCI都支持构建在Linux或macOS上的任何语言,包括C++、Javascript、. NET、PHP、Python和Ruby。

对于CircleCI来说,这是标志性的一年,它的平台上的日常工作数量上升到了180万个。CircleCI最近将其技术合作伙伴计划(CircleCI Orbs)扩展到22000个组织,覆盖65000个数据库和1800万个管道,并在伦敦开设了办事处。(Orbs于2018年推出,通过将命令、执行者和工作打包成代码行,允许团队和开发人员共享首选配置。)

此轮对总部位于旧金山的CircleCI的最新投资,是由IVP和Sapphire Ventures共同领导。该公司由艾伦•罗内尔(Allen Rohner)和保罗•比格(Paul Biggar)于2011年共同创立。在2019年7月最新一轮5600万美元的融资之后,该公司的融资总额达到2.15亿美元。

CircleCI在全球约有300名员工,预计到2021年将拥有400至500名员工。该公司在全球有3万多企业客户,及80万用户。Avvo、NBC Universal、Facebook、Ford、Spotify、Citigroup、Aetna、Unilever、GigaOm、Coinbase、Sony、GoPro、Kickstarter、Segment、Percolate、Conde Nast等都是它的客户。

发表评论

电子邮件地址不会被公开。 必填项已用*标注